Abstract:
Abstract Recent trends in strategic management and the strategy-as-practice stream of research have led to a proliferation of studies on open strategy. However, there is a general lack of research focused on valid and reliable measures of open strategy. In this paper, we developed and validated the open strategy scale to measure open strategy constructs derived from two dimensions—transparency and inclusion. We used the mixed methods composed in the multi-phase model of scale development. As a result, we have proposed a multi-item scale to measure the strategy openness. Our results demonstrate the validity and reliability of the scale proposed. The main implication of this research is that the scale may serve as both—an integrated tool for assessment of the overall level of open strategy development and an instrument for more detailed analysis of constructs to reveal the room for improvement or investigate the effect brought by managerial decisions.
